WebPectin is a naturally-occurring polysacharride found in many plants. Low-methoxyl pectin can be used as a gelling agent, thickening agent and stabilizer. Low-methoxyl pectin can be used as a fat substitute in baked goods and to stabilize acidic protein drinks such as drinking yogurt. Web19 aug. 2024 · High-methoxyl pectin is the form of pectin traditionally used for canning applications. It requires high amounts of sugar to gel and is very sensitive to acidity. Low-methoxyl pectin has been used in the food industry to create low-sugar jams because it does not require high sugar levels to gel.
Web9 nov. 2024 · Low Methoxyl Pectin is used in a wide range of applications such as low sugar jams, dairy products, bakery products, mirror pectin and yogurt companions. Pectin gelation characteristics can be divided into two main types: high methoxy gelation and low methoxy gelation. Gelation of high methoxy pectin usually takes plave at a pH of below 3.5 and a total solids content of above 55%.
